He aquí por qué:
* Registro de transacciones: Este es un componente crucial de un sistema de gestión de bases de datos (DBMS). Registra cada cambio realizado en la base de datos, incluidas las inserciones, deleciones, actualizaciones e incluso intentos fallidos.
* Propósito: El registro de transacciones tiene varios propósitos:
* Recuperación: En el caso de un bloqueo del sistema, el registro de transacción permite que los DBMS reconstruyan la base de datos a su estado antes del bloqueo.
* Control de concurrencia: Ayuda a garantizar que varios usuarios que trabajan en la misma base de datos no interfieran con los cambios de los demás.
* Auditoría: Proporciona un historial de cambios realizados en la base de datos, que puede ser útil para la seguridad, el cumplimiento y la solución de problemas.
Otros términos relacionados:
* Lenguaje de definición de datos (DDL): Se utiliza para definir la estructura de la base de datos, como crear tablas, agregar columnas, etc. Mientras DDL cambia el esquema de la base de datos, no modifica directamente el contenido.
* Lenguaje de manipulación de datos (DML): Se utiliza para modificar los datos dentro de la base de datos, como insertar, eliminar o actualizar registros. Las operaciones de DML son las que se registrarían en el registro de transacciones.